The UN's Relentless Pursuit of Sri Lanka

Attorney-at-Law Dharshan Weerasekera's The UN's Relentless Pursuit of
Sri Lanka was launched recently as a Stamford Lake Publication.
It is perhaps the only book available that systematically analyses
the reasons behind the international community's push for war crimes
investigations against Sri Lanka.
It also recommends a legal remedy that could possibly stop this
"accountability campaign" in its tracks. The book is essential reading
for anyone interested in understanding the general reasons behind the
"accountability campaign."

Soldaduvage Punaragamanaya

Deepthi Mangala Rajapaksha's latest book Soldaduvage Punaragamanaya
was launched recently as a Sooriya publication. It is the Sinhala
translation of Melvyn Bragg's The Soldier's Return.
Rajapaksha is an award-winning author who has written novels such as
Mandaram Vehi, Velapena Sulanga, Amavakata Sanda Paya, Athvela Bindi
Gihin, Kaneru and Sulan Kodaya. Her Punchi Singithige Kurulu Yaluwo won
the Youth Award in 1999.
Vishmitha Vanantharaya Saha Venath Aruma Puduma Katha

Douglas B. Ranasinghe's latest book Vishmitha Vanantharaya Saha
Venath Aruma Puduma Katha was launched recently as a Sooriya
publication. It is the Sinhala translation of Trevor La Brooy's Strange
Tales of Jungle Magic.
Ranasinghe is the author of Poems Through the Years, Poems of the
Millenium, Jungle Lure, Children of Chance and Strange Tales and Jungle
Magic.
